What is Glazing?
Glazing describes the installation of glass in windows, exteriors, and other structures. It includes fitting glass into frames or units, which can consist of single, double, or triple glazing. The kinds of glass used can vary from basic panes to specialized, energy-efficient glazing options. A local glazing company generally deals with whatever from initial assessments and measurements to the final installation, guaranteeing that each job fulfills the specific needs of the customer.

What is the difference in between single, double, and triple glazing?
Response: Single glazing consists of a single pane of glass and offers very little insulation. Double glazing has 2 panes of glass permitting better insulation and energy performance. Triple glazing functions 3 panes, using superior insulation and sound decrease.

5. What should I do if my window has condensation on the within?
Answer: Condensation between double or triple glazing indicates an unsuccessful seal. It's a good idea to contact a glazing company to evaluate the scenario and figure out whether the system needs repair or replacement.
